
Notice of property inspections for Progress Housing Group tenants 4 - 25 April 2022
We have identified that we need to have a valuation done on a number of properties in order to meet our financial requirements; this is to update our lending information.
We have no intention of selling these properties or making changes to the tenancies as a result of the inspections.
A company called Jones Lang LaSalle, Chartered Surveyors, will be making visits between 4 - 25 April 2022 and calling on some tenants to view their properties externally only. The surveyors will not need to view your property internally.
Please note that this is not an inspection to highlight repair issues and that these should be reported to us in the usual way. These inspections will not lead to any change to your tenancy or your rent.
The surveyors will not view all properties. If the tenant is not in when they call, they will not leave a card or call back but will visit another property instead. Tenants do not need to wait in or make any special arrangements around this time.
However, if the tenant is at home when the surveyors call, it would be greatly appreciated if they could co-operate in giving the surveyor access to their home externally. The inspection (which may include taking photographs) will last only a few minutes.
Progress Housing Group employees are aware of these inspections taking place.
The surveyors will carry Jones Lang LaSalle company identification and a copy of this letter from Progress Housing Group letter.
